News Make Me a Song's Cast Album Will Be Recorded Live Dec. 1-2 If you attend Off-Broadway's well-received new musical Make Me a Song: The Music of William Finn Dec. 1-2, your cheering and applause may be preserved for the ages on the live cast album being recorded.

Ghostlight Records will be in the house for four performances this weekend recording the company of the new revue at New World Stages.

The recorded performances will be Dec. 1 (5 PM and 9 PM) and Dec. 2 (3 PM and 7 PM). The recording will be produced by Grammy-winning producer Joel Moss and Sh-K-Boom/Ghostlight Records president Kurt Deutsch.

New World Stages is at 340 W. 50th Street. Under the direction and conception of Rob Ruggiero, the production features Sandy Binion, D.B. Bonds, Adam Heller and Sally Wilfert, with Darren R. Cohen serving as musical director and pianist. The musical celebration of songs by Tony Award winner Finn is presented by Junkyard Dog Productions (Randy Adams, Sue Frost, Kenny Alhadeff), Larry Hirschorn and Jayson Raitt.
